Simple screwdriver holder for the ifixit set.
This is the first iteration of the model, leave a message if you need more features, adjustability or if you find problems with the cad model.
* Designed in Fusion 360.
* The assembly consist of the main holder and small 2-colour prints used as labels since the text needs a fine print setting. You could easily combine the three body`s into one if you like.
* I tried to keep the model as simple as I can, and the timeline short. Not all of the screwdrivers have the same shaft thickness, therefore they don't have the same fit. It is a compromise I accepted for keeping simplicity.
* The 4mm flat head has a tight fit, if you don't want to enlarge the hole, you will need to alter the print.
* Not everything is parametric, but there is some adjustability. If there is more interest in this, I consider making it fully parametric.
